In this economics lesson for kids, students learn important basic economic concepts that help explain how goods and services are made, bought, and sold. This compilation introduces elementary students to economics by exploring goods and services, producers and consumers, and the ideas of surplus and shortage. Kids learn how people create products, how consumers use them, and what happens when there is too much or too little of something. Each topic is explained in a simple, kid-friendly way that makes economics easier to understand.
